Nov 3, 2023 · Select Add receipt. Upload an image of your receipt. QuickBooks Self-Employed scans the receipt and enters the details for you. It may take a few seconds. When the upload finishes: Go to the Transactions menu. Look for the receipt. Select the receipt and categorize it. If you see a Needs action message, select it to review your transaction. TAKING SELF EMPLOYED DRAWINGS | How to Record Money Your Pay Yourself Using QuickBooks Online. 3.5K views · 4 years ago #taxreturn ...In QuickBooks Self-Employed, expense categories line up with the Schedule C tax form. Each time you categorize a transaction, QuickBooks matches it the correct line on your Schedule C form. Currently, you can't create custom categories in QuickBooks Self-Employed. This gives QuickBooks your complete tax info so your estimates are accurate.Step 1: Turn on mileage tracking. Open the QuickBooks Self-Employed mobile app. Select the Menu ☰ icon. Select the Mileage menu. Select and turn on Auto-tracking. After you turn on Auto-Tracking for the first time, you’ll need to authorize the app to use location services.
